Discoms gear up to meet winter power demand

To manage winter pick power demand which is expected to reach up to 4,700 MW power discoms BRPL and BYPL have introduced advanced techniques and avenues like banking, reserve shutdown, power exchange and ensuring sufficient spinning reserves to dispose of surplus power as well as ensuring reliable power supply.

A senior BSES official said that the backbone of BSES’ power-supply arrangements during the winter-months includes long-term agreements from power-plants like Dadri, hydro stations; Singrauli, Rihand, Sasan, DVC Mejia and Delhi based gas fueled generating stations. Additionally, BSES is also receiving 50 MW of wind power and 20 MW of solar power from SECI.
